5. Invest Wisely:
Investing is Key to growing your wealth so diversifying the investment to mitigate risks & maximize returns:
- Start Early: Time is your most valuable asset when it comes to investing. Begin investing as soon as possible to benefit from compounding returns over time.
- Educate Yourself: Take the time to learn about different investment options and strategies. Consider seeking advice from financial experts or utilizing reputable investment platforms.
- Diversify Portfolio: Spread your investments across various asset classes such as stocks, bonds, real estate, and mutual funds to mitigate risk and maximize returns over the long term.
Any person who can invest at least Rs.10,000 per month for at least 20 years in an investment vehicle like Mutual Fund (which has approx. rate of return of 13%), can generate a corpus of Rs. 1 crore.
6. Avoid these Wealth Killers
Now that you’re earning a bit more and spending less, you’ll need to protect those savings by avoiding these wealth killers at any cost.
- High interest Debts: High interest rates are what make it so difficult to get out from under the thumb of certain types of debt, like credit card debt, personal loans, and payday loans. That’s why it is so important that you pay off these debts as quickly as you possibly can. And avoid them altogether in the future.
- Big Homes Slow Financial Progress: While home ownership can be a smart investment for many, it’s not always the wisest financial choice. You’ll want to be extra cautious when choosing your housing if you’re working with a small income. Buying a home might stretch you too much financially, leading you to become house poor. Many homebuyers forget to factor in the hefty costs of home maintenance. This can put a major strain on your finances if you aren’t prepared.
